There are three main components of the body of a warning letter to an employee. First you need to outline the prior ...Step 1: Make a Timeline of the Warning. Create a timeline of the offense committed. First, write down the date of the behavior warning letter. Then indicate when the verbal warning was given. This timeline adds credibility to your behavior warning letter.

On ‘Date’ you were found taking part in verbal abuse against ‘For example Co-worker’.How to write a warning letter correctly. The general format of these letters is fairly straightforward. It should not be a complicated task for human resources personnel. As a formal letter, it is suggested that all text be aligned to the left side of the page. Generally, the company letterhead should be placed at the top of the page.20 Nov 2022 ... This is a more formal action and can involve human resources.
